Product Features
Pulse control system, accurate control of energy;
Laser without optical consumables, less maintenance;
Up to 30% photoelectric conversion efficiency, power consumption is only 10% of the same power YAG laser;
The optical components inside the laser are all connected by welding, and the optical path does not need to be recalibrated when the device is moved;
Laser internal integrated homogenizing device, laser energy distribution is uniform, more suitable for welding field;
With arbitrary waveform setting function and data communication function.
